How to fill out physical and chemical properties?

01
Gather data: Start by collecting all the necessary information about the substance or material in question. This can include its composition, molecular formula, and any relevant characteristics or properties.
02
Identify physical properties: Physical properties describe the appearance, state, and behavior of a substance without involving any chemical changes. Include details such as color, odor, density, melting and boiling points, solubility, and any other relevant physical properties.
03
Determine chemical properties: Chemical properties describe how a substance interacts and reacts with other substances. Include information about its reactivity, flammability, acidity or alkalinity, and any other relevant chemical properties.
04
Use appropriate units: Ensure that you specify the units of measurement for each property accurately. This could be degrees Celsius or Fahrenheit for temperature, grams per cubic centimeter for density, etc.
05
Organize the information: List all the physical and chemical properties in a clear and concise manner. You can create a table or use bullet points to present the information systematically.

Who needs physical and chemical properties?

01
Scientists and researchers: Physical and chemical properties are vital for scientists and researchers working in various fields, such as chemistry, physics, materials science, and engineering. They rely on accurate and comprehensive data to understand the behavior of substances, develop new materials, and conduct experiments.
02
Manufacturers and engineers: Industries and manufacturing companies need to understand the physical and chemical properties of materials they use in their products. This knowledge helps them ensure product quality, durability, and safety.
03
Regulatory bodies and safety agencies: Government organizations and safety agencies require physical and chemical properties to evaluate the potential hazards, toxicity, and environmental impact of substances. This information aids in setting safety regulations and guidelines.
04
Health professionals: Doctors, pharmacists, and healthcare professionals rely on physical and chemical properties to understand how medications and substances interact with the human body. This knowledge helps in prescribing correct dosages and anticipating potential side effects.
05
Students and educators: Physical and chemical properties are fundamental concepts taught in science courses at various educational levels. Students need to comprehend these properties to understand the behavior of matter and its applications in various fields.
